Enclosed is the decision of the Board of Appeals which has
this day been filed with the Nantucket Town Clerk.
An appeal from this decision may be taken pursuant to
Section 17 of Chapter 40A, Massachusetts General Laws.
Any action appealing the decision must be brought by
filing a complaint in court within twenty (20) days after
this day's date. Notice of the action with a copy of the
complaint and certified copy of the decision must be given
to the Town Clerk so as to be received within such twenty
(20) days.

At a public hearing on Friday, October 13, 1989, at
1:00 p.m. in the Town and County Building, Nantucket, on
the Application (053 -89) of SHIRLEY PETERS having an
address at 17 Fair Street, Nantucket, MA 02554, the
Nantucket zoning Board of Appeals made the following
DECISION:
1. Applicant seeks a Special Permit under zoning Bylaw
Section 139 -33A (and, if necessary, a Variance from the
maximum of 1488 -SF ground cover allowed under Section
139 -16A) to provide a 96 -SF garden- equipment storage shed
on the premises. Her existing single- family dwelling has a
ground cover of 1790 SF and is thus nonconforming but is
said to pre -date the 1972 enactment of zoning.
2. The premises are located at 17 Fair Street, her
residence, Assessor's Parcel 42.3.2 -170, Certificate of
Title at Page 341 of Book 300, zoned Residential -Old
Historic.
3. Our findings are based upon the Application papers,
viewings, correspondence and photoprints, site plan sketch
(our Exhibit "A"), representations and testimony received
at our hearings of September 15 and October 13, 1989.
4. Applicant's representation that her nonconforming
dwelling on the 4960 -SF undersized lot pre -dates zoning is
uncontraverted. She therefore qualifies for Special Permit
relief under the grandfathering provisions of Section
139 -33A if we can make the necessary findings. We are
able, upon a close balancing of the interests of Applicant
and her neighbors, to make those findings and thus to
grant the requested relief by Special Permit. Alternative
Variance relief is unnecessary and is, therefore, denied.
5. Ordinarily when ground cover is already exceeded by a
substantial amount, this Board is very reluctant to allow
an increase. Here, however, the increase is small but
appears likely to contribute significantly to the better
appearance of the neighborhood. While Applicant apparently
has some storage space in her basement for garden
equipment, it is sufficiently inaccessible that such
equipment is generally kept in the open rear yard. It is
said by neighbors to contribute to an unsightly clutter
which Applicant proposes to bring within the shelter of a
small, attractive shed.
6. The shed has an esthetic appearance approved by the
File No. 053 -89
Historic District Commission under Certificate of
Approprateness 19976. Its proposed location, the subject
of extended discussion at our hearings, is shown on
Exhibit "A" - a compromise to leave the structure
functional, yet relatively unobtrusive from the vantage
points of the neighbors to the west and north. The 12'
length of the shed is to be oriented east -west with the
lot so that the equipment doors open into the rear yard to
the west. The smaller entry door is then to the north.
7. As a condition upon the relief granted, Applicant will
restore fencing along School Street westward from the rear
of the house, as shown on Exhibit "A ", with a gap to
accommodate an off - street parking area for one and
preferably two vehicles. The fencing need be of a height
no greater than the previously existing fence but
preferably as high as permitted by the HDC.
8. With this condition, we are able to find that the
proposed relief with 96 SF of added ground cover will not
be substantially more detrimental to the neighborhood but
will be in harmony with the general purpose and intent of
the zoniing Bylaw. Without that condition, the Planning
Board's recommendation is unfavorable and neighbors are
opposed.
9. Accordingly, by unanimous vote, this Board grants to
Applicant the requested Special Permit under Section
139 -33A to provide the 96 -SF shed sited in substantial
conformity with Exhibit "A ", subject to the condition as
to School Street fencing noted above.
